#45998a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#45998a is composed of 27.1% red, 60%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.8%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 169.3 degrees, a saturation of 37.8% and a lightness of 43.5%. #45998a color hex could be obtained by blending #8affff with #003315.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#45998a color description : Dark moderate cyan.

#45998a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#45998a has RGB values of R:69, G:153,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.1,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 4561290.

Shades and Tints of #45998a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020404 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#45998a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#677774 is the less saturated color, while #01ddb6 is the most saturated one.
